For better or worse – #OscarsSoWhite has become the anthem for this year’s awards season due to the realization that just like the year before – the pool of nominees in the major categories are all white – except for a handful of talent.
Right after the nominations were announced, actress Jada Pinkett Smith released a video confirming that she and hubby Will Smith, who failed to garner a best actor nomination for his work in Concussion – would not be attending the Oscars. Director Spike Lee, whose latest controversial offering, Chi-raq also didn’t register with the Academy – announced that he and his wife were not planning on attending the prestigious ceremony scheduled for Feb. 28.
This prompted other A-listers to consider boycotting while actor/singer Tyrese Gibson and rapper, 50 Cent called on Oscar host, Chris Rock, to consider backing out of his gig. The comedian and actor is still planning on fulfilling his obligations and Kerry Washington, Kevin Hart, Morgan Freeman and Whoopi Goldberg have been invited to present on the big night.
But mogul, Russell Simmons is taking a different route when it comes to the full blown controversy. Simmons has created his very own award show – “The All Def Movie Awards” which will take place just days before the Academy Awards.
In a statement released right after his announcement, Simmons made it clear that his award show should not be regarded as “the Black Oscars”. He went on to explain that it “will be a fun, entertaining and hopefully thought provoking celebration of the uncelebrated”.
Simmons went on to verify his inspiration for staging his own award show by pointing out older white men who mostly comprise of the Academy would most likely pass on viewing a film like Straight Outta Compton, which would make it hard for them to include the film during the voting process.
“I’m more concerned that in 2016 there continues to be a stunning lack of diversity in the studios, in the green light process, in the decisions of what films and television series get made and what actors get chosen. This needs to be addressed institutionally”.
The festivities are planned for Feb. 24, at the TCL Chinese Theatre – and the arrival segment will feature a black carpet as opposed to the traditional red tones. There will also be live musical performances. And for those who can’t attend – streaming services will be provided.
The best picture category is littered with the films that were blatantly ignored by the Academy – Beasts of No Nation, Chi-raq, Concussion, Creed, Dope and Straight Outta Compton.
Other categories include, best actor, best actress, best director, and “best bad muh f**ka”. There is also a shoutout to the “best helpful white person” and “best black survivor in a movie”.
For laughs and a grand ole time, comedian Tony Rock has been commissioned to host the ceremony.
